Sustainable Transport Approaches

To combat environmental degradation and promote urban livability, cities worldwide are increasingly adopting smart sustainable transport plans. These policies aim to reduce reliance on private vehicles by incentivizing the use of public transportation, cycling, and walking. Investments in expanded public transport systems, separated bike lanes, and pedestrian-friendly infrastructure are crucial components of these campaigns. Furthermore, adopting policies such as congestion charging and parking restrictions can help to limit car usage. By moving towards sustainable transport modes, cities can create a more eco-friendly future for generations to come.
